Online dispute resolution and cyberweek 2009
Interested in online dispute resolution (ODR), and its opportunities, challenges, practice and issues?
Then you may be interested in the National Center for Technology and Dispute Resolution’s 12th annual ODR Cyberweek taking place later this month. Here’s a copy of the announcement from ODR innovator and Center Director Ethan Katsch:
The 12th ODR Cyberweek online conference will be held from October 26 – 30, 2009. This is a free all-online set of discussions, simulations, demonstrations and other activities related to online dispute resolution.
Registration for Cyberweek is now open at http://cyberweek.umasslegal.org. The preliminary program of activities for Cybeweek can be viewed at http://cyberweek.umasslegal.org/program/. Among the special activities planned for this year’s Cyberweek are the following:
- An exercise for students concerning ethics and ODR that will be coordinated with the Committee on Ethics of the American Bar Association Section on Dispute Resolution.
- A demonstration of the eBay Community Court.
- Simulations involving Juripax.com and TheMediationRoom.com.
- A SmartSettle eNegotiation Competition for Law Schools.
- Demonstrations of DebateGraph and Google Wave.
- A conversation with Miriam Nisbet, the new Director of the U.S. Office of Government Information Services and the use of ODR in Freedom of Information Act disputes.
- A Spanish language panel discussion of ODR in Latin America and planning for the June 2010 International ODR Forum in Buenos Aires.
- A webcast of a presentation by Beth Noveck, Deputy Chief Technology Officer for Open Government in the United States, at the National Center for Digital Government at the University of Massachusetts.
- Discussions of ODR standards, ODR and veteran’s affairs and ODR and foreclosure mediation.
